• Welcome to Support Forum: Get Support for Patch My PC Products and Services.
 

TeamViewer 15.20.6 everyday

Started by highstream, August 30, 2021, 01:00:53 AM

Previous topic - Next topic

highstream

For the past week, Patch has shown TeamViewer 15.20.6 (x64) every day, even though it's installed -- a few times now! -- and a search finds no other version is anywhere else on my main drive. I thought maybe TeamViewer was having problems that needed repeated updates, but checking now that's not the case.

StPendl

The latest Teamviewer release is 15.21.5
The list on the right hand side of the window displays the installed version in red, if it needs updating.
The list on the left hand side of the window displays the version to update to.

It might be the case that you have Teamviewer running in the background and PMPC is not able to close it for updating.
You may have to check the log file of PMPC to see what is causing this issue to be able to resolve it.

highstream

#2
You're correct, TeamViewer is running in the background on start up. I wasn't aware of that and will correct it. However, that begs the question: why day after day does PMPC show the install of 15.21.5 as successful when it's not? I've attached some screenshots from what happens after rebooting and running PMPC for TeamViewer. They show the results, along with shots of RevoPro and the executable's Properties' details. Seems like a bug.

StPendl

If you are starting applications at the Windows startup it is good to enable the automatic closing of running applications before updating them, see attached image.
If you use the scheduled task to run automatic updates, this will close all applications that are updated, even if you currently work with one.
You should really check the log file created by PMPC to check what the real issue is that the update fails, see the options for its location.

highstream

Attached is the log for the past two days. Don't see any failures in the 15.20.6 installs. Further back in the past week, on 8-24 & 8-25 15.20.4 showed as installed successfully, and on 8-27 and 8-28 15.20.5 likewise. This seems like something that should be handled in either TeamViewer's install program or PMPC, or both. Being prompted to close a running process or being asked if it's ok to close it is common. In this case neither is happening and PMPC is giving a false result. If PMPC has an auto close, then presumably it should also trigger a request to close. I don't think many users remember every process they have in startup or can be expected to.

StPendl

PMPC will display a notification to close the running application if the update is done interactively through PMPC, if I remember correctly.
Teamviewer usually cancels any running instance on update, but it is a long time ago that I installed Teamviewer manually, so that might have changed.
Lets see what the PMPC staff comes up with.

highstream

#6
That's what I thought, but looking at my startup list (Task Mgr), TeamViewer and Java seem the only ones PMPC deals with. Right now TeamViewer is not there, even though I didn't do anything to remove it, but it is checked in Autoruns. Will see. In any case, thanks for your help.

StPendl

Teamviewer is not restarted after an update, you need to start Teamviewer manually afterwards or reboot the system.


StPendl

If I remember correctly, Teamviewer is not even restarted after a manual update, since the setting "start with Windows startup" is not enabled by default.

highstream

Autoruns shows TeamViewer_Service.exe sets itself to start.

highstream

Even with TeamViewer process stopped, I'm finding Patch doesn't actually install the update, although it says that it has.

StPendl

#12
Are there more than one entry for Teamviewer with different version numbers in "Apps and Features"?
If so, remove both and install only one instance of Teamviewer.
You may also check the uninstaller section of PMPC, since that lists the 32-bit and 64-bit uninstall entries of the registry separately.

highstream

I found the problem: PMPC has been installing it in \AppData\Local\Temp instead of \Program Files. How does one fix that?

StPendl

Remove any instance of Teamviewer, reboot the system to get everything cleared and install Teamviewer through PMPC.